General Description
3,4-Dichlorobenzyl isothiocyanate is a synthetic organosulfur compound with potential applications in both medical and industrial contexts. It contains both chlorine and sulfur groups, with the former known for its disinfectant properties and the latter often used in the production of rubber and other polymers. 3,4-DICHLOROBENZYL ISOTHIOCYANATE may also have utility in pharmaceuticals due to isothiocyanates being known for their anti-carcinogenic, anti-inflammatory, and immune-modulating properties. However, due to its potentially harmful effects, the use of 3,4-dichlorobenzyl isothiocyanate must be thoroughly tested and regulated.

Synthesis and Octopaminergic Agonist Activity of 2-(Substituted benzylamino)-2-thiazolines

2-(Substituted benzylamino)-2-thiazolines (SBAT) were synthesized by a hydrochloric acid-catalyzed cyclization of the corresponding thioureas, using a reaction of 2-methylthio-2-thiazoline with substituted benzylamines or by alkylating 2-amino-2-thiazoline. 2-(Alkylthio)-2-thiazolines were obtained by alkylating 2-mercaptothiazoline.Most of the SBAT compounds activated adenylate cyclase in homogenates of cockroach ventral nerve cords; the effect of introducing substituents at the phenyl of the SBAT compounds on octopaminergic agonist activity was not significant. 2--2-thiazolines and 2-(alkylthio)-2-thiazolines were not significant octopaminergic agonists.Washing removed nearly all of the activity of one of the SBAT compounds, suggesting that the SBAT compounds bound reversibly to the octopaminergic receptor.
